Surface modification of phosphogypsum by stearic acid

Abstract: Surface of phosphogypsm was modified with stearic acid to solve the problem of phosphogypsum′s hydrophilicity and to improve its compatibility with the polymers.With activation index as target,optimum modification conditions were confirmed as follows:dosage of stearic acid was 2%of the mass of phosphogypsum;modification time was 20 min;modi-fication  temperature was 60 ℃,and pH was 7~8.Activation index of phosphogypsm reached 100% after modification and it became completely hydrophobic under optimum modification conditions.Unmodified and modified phosphogypsum were both tested with the experiments of extraction and infrared absorption spectrum (IR).Test results showed that the chemical bonds were formed between phosphogypsum and stearic acid.Preliminary industrial experiment results showed that modified phosphogypsum could be used as inorganic filler in PP resin,and its compatibility with PP was better.And mechanical  pro-perties of phosphogypsum/PP composite material has increased than that of pure PP. 
